Transaction a51959b6b49e63f368de68a874976c8088f976be5add564e431f75eb16f4714d
1 Input
2 Outputs
- a51959b6b49e63f368de68a874976c8088f976be5add564e431f75eb16f4714d:0
- a51959b6b49e63f368de68a874976c8088f976be5add564e431f75eb16f4714d:1
value 2780620
address 1439M7Dxw5cPjFePxb9xcVT9FyipyaxYko
value 311946706
address 18ZKGuoN14CELkGxeVAgHs8YPrCtaCNb6T